Preparing to MOT - front lights low-beam 1 or 2?
#1
Hi,
My MOT is expiring in a few days and I am wondering if it's how Fazer should work.

When I turn on low-beam only left lamp is shining.
When I turn on high-beam left and right lamp are shining.
Is it correct or my right low-beam bulb is worn?

Previous owner said that's normal for Fazers, but when I fail MOT I can not say to engineer that previous owner said to me: "It's normal".

Yep that is how it should be, only ive had the light mod (so both are on) for so long ive forgot if it is left or right on dip. I do have an in-line fuse that I take out for the mot so its back to standard for the test. Search "light mod"

Yep, that's the standard set-up on the early Fazers, the MOT tester won't fail you for not having done the mod to enable the r/h dipped beam. Smile

Just to clear my post up a bit. The correct lights for the mot is not both on. When the mod is done both lights come on which means the normaly off one is set wrong ie not pointing to the left. And therefore should be an mot fail on beam angle if the mot is done to the book.
